FLOWER ARRANGING - INTRODUCTORY
Who is this course for?
This exciting course has been developed for those who arrange flowers at home and would love to know more about how to create stunning arrangements.
The lecturer will take you through three stages:
- Exploring available resources to develop basic flower arranging skills
- Exploring and developing your own ideas creatively
- Creating, presenting and reviewing your finished flower arrangements.
While you're having fun learning alongside your friends, you'll be able to gain a qualification in Level 1 Creative Craft (Flower Arranging) should you choose to do so. The Banbridge course will run on Monday mornings while the Newry course will run on Thursday evenings. Next year you can progress to the Intermediate (Level 2) course.
How long is this course for?
24 weeks, 2.5 hours per week
